The United States Agency for International Development Mission in the Eastern and Southern Caribbean Region (USAID/ESC) is seeking applications for a Cooperative Agreement from qualified entities to implement the Guyana Extractives Sector Transparency.
Objectives
To help Guyana achieve transparency and good governance in the extractive industry, USAID will support achievement of the four (4) objectives:
- Strengthen capacity of the EITI secretariat to perform its coordinating, administrative and other functions.
- Improve capacity of the multi-stakeholder group to perform its decision-making, and oversight role in upholding the EITI standard.
- Address obstacles affecting mainstreamed disclosures by government and private sector entities.
- Improve the capability of civil society actors engaged in this sector to achieve transparency goals.
